Optimize Your Google My Business Profile for Maximum Impact
Start by claiming and verifying your GMB listing if you haven’t already. Ensure all information is accurate and complete, including your business name, address, and phone number, aligning with your website and other directories. Add high-quality photos that showcase your offerings, and regularly update your profile with relevant posts and offers. Master Local Keyword Integration
Identify keywords your local audience uses, like “Tulsa pizza delivery” or “OKC HVAC repair.” Incorporate these strategically into your website content, titles, and GMB description. Think of it as planting flags in the digital landscape—every keyword acts as a signpost pointing customers right to your doorstep. Use tools or check competitors’ profiles for keyword ideas. This targeted approach is essential because Google prioritizes relevance in the local pack.
Gather and Manage Positive Reviews Religiously
Reviews serve as social proof, much like word-of-mouth in the local community. Set up a review request process post-sale—send follow-up emails or texts thanking customers and gently urging them to review. Respond promptly to reviews to show engagement and professionalism. Build Local Citations and Consistent NAP Data
Ensure your business information (Name, Address, Phone) is consistent across all online directories, including Yelp, Bing, and industry-specific sites. These citations act as trust signals to Google, validating your business location. Think of citations as anchors—they stabilize your local ranking. Enhance Your Website’s Technical SEO
Ensure your website loads quickly on all devices, especially mobile, as most local searches come from smartphones. Use structured data markup (schema) to help Google understand your business details better. Check for crawl errors or broken links that can hinder your rankings. Leverage Local Link Building
Acquire backlinks from reputable Tulsa-based sites, local news outlets, or industry associations. These links act as votes of confidence, signaling to Google that your business is a trusted authority in Tulsa. Reach out to partners for collaborative content or sponsorships that include links back to your site. First, I personally rely on BrightLocal, a comprehensive local SEO tool, because it allows me to track keyword position fluctuations and analyze citation consistency across multiple directories. Its automated reports help identify where rankings are slipping so I can act before issues escalate. Additionally, using Google Search Console and Analytics provides direct insights into user behavior and technical site health, which are critical for ongoing optimization. Regular audits using site crawlers like Screaming Frog are also invaluable for catching broken links or duplicate content that might undermine your local visibility.
